    𝗧𝗵𝗲 𝗡𝗲𝗶𝗴𝗵𝗯𝗼𝘂𝗿𝗵𝗼𝗼𝗱:

    Set within the beautiful Cotswold Lakes, you’re surrounded by over 180 lakes, woodland trails and quiet village lanes. The landscape feels open, green and peaceful in every direction. It's the perfect space to be active and explore, ideal for cycling, paddle-boarding, or just walking and enjoying the abundant wildlife and fresh air.

    South Cerney is only a few minutes away and is one of the area’s most established villages. Think traditional stone cottages, small, friendly shops, lovely pubs and delightful cafés. Tree-lined lanes and village greens all lead directly towards scenic lakeside routes, so nature’s nearby even when you’re shopping.

    Cirencester is about 10-15 minutes by car and offers boutique shopping, restaurants, markets, and a rich sense of history. Kemble Station is also close, with direct trains into London, making this spot practical for quick weekend visits as well as longer stays.

    𝗚𝗲𝘁𝘁𝗶𝗻𝗴 𝗔𝗿𝗼𝘂𝗻𝗱:

    A car is ideal for exploring the surrounding villages and lakes. That said, Kemble Station (direct trains from London) is just 7 miles away, and the 51 bus runs from the end of the lane to Cirencester and Swindon. Once you arrive, walking and cycling are great ways to enjoy the peaceful landscape.
